Laredo Kids Clinic Celebrates Grand Opening

Aurora Public Schools will host a grand opening celebration for the Laredo Kids Clinic. The center was previously housed inside Laredo Elementary School, but recently moved. It is now a new, freestanding clinic with more space, more services and expanded hours for APS students.

The clinic provides low-cost immunizations, physicals, mental health services, preventive dental care and other services. Any APS student can use the clinic as well as younger siblings.

Rocky Mountain Youth Clinic staffs the clinic, Aurora Mental Health Center provides mental health services and Children’s Hospital offers dental care. The clinic accepts Medicaid, CHP+ and private insurance.

Those without insurance use a very low cost-sliding scale. Parents can call the clinic for an appointment and there is no application. There is second kids clinic for APS families located at Crawford Elementary School.

APS Foundation Awarded Colorado Opportunity Scholarship Initiative Grant
Grant to be used for Future Centers in local high schools

The Aurora Public Schools Foundation is excited to announce that it was awarded a $75,000 Colorado Opportunity Scholarship Initiative (COSI) grant. 

The state initiative’s goal is to create a strong network of career and college readiness programs across Colorado while also increasing the total amount of scholarship giving available for post-secondary students.

The APS Foundation will use the grant money to open its first “Future Center” at Hinkley High School in the beginning of 2015. Future Centers are an innovative approach to connect Aurora Public Schools high school students to post-secondary options.

Advisors will guide students and their families through the college application process including: how to construct essays, how to apply for financial aid and scholarships and how to understand the dynamics of post-secondary institutions.

Future Centers coordinate closely with the school district, principals and school counselors to complement the pre-collegiate programs already in place. They also work to strengthen the college attendance culture in schools. The Future Centers initiative will help ensure all APS students graduate ready to access and succeed in post-secondary opportunities.

There is an acute need to support APS students in creating and executing post-secondary plans. Earning a post-secondary credential is increasingly necessary to be competitive for jobs in today’s economy. By 2020, 74% of Colorado’s jobs will require some form of post-secondary education.

About Aurora Public Schools Foundation
The Aurora Public Schools Foundation was founded in 1987 as a non-profit organization with the mission to cultivate community investment to enrich student opportunity. The foundation facilitates collaborations between schools and the community, fosters innovations that enable schools and the district to meet the challenges of the future and secures supplemental resources from individuals, corporations and foundations to support programs.
